Network Security Internet Technology Development Database Servers Mobile Phone Android Software Apple Software Computer Software News IT Information

In addition to Weibo, there is also WeChat

Please pay attention

WeChat public account

Shulou

How to understand Fedora HAL Server

2025-04-02 Update From: SLTechnology News&Howtos shulou NAV: SLTechnology News&Howtos > Servers >

Share

Shulou(Shulou.com)06/01 Report--

How to understand the Fedora HAL server, I believe that many inexperienced people do not know what to do, so this article summarizes the causes of the problem and solutions, through this article I hope you can solve this problem.

After a long time of learning Fedora HAL, so share with you, you may encounter Fedora HAL problems, read this article you must have a lot of gains, here will introduce the solutions to Fedora HAL problems, I hope this article can teach you more. Fedora HAL-Hardware Abstraction Layer (hardware extraction layer), which I translated literally. I don't know how to translate it. In my understanding, it is similar to Windows's hardware management.

USB removable storage

Digital camera; MMC card, SD card; USB MINI disk; USB removable hard disk (a box with USB interface, which contains notebook hard disk and mainframe hard disk), 1394 interface removable storage value storage; audio recorder; DV, etc., most of which are removable storage.

Support for fat, ntfs, fat32, reiserfs, ext3 and hfs file systems

Fedora core 4.0supports almost all file systems, so there is no need to write a kernel. If you have a mobile hard drive that is NTFS partitioned like me, please install kernel NTFS module support

The kernel already supports fat format, both fat16 fat32 and NTFS kernel-moduls should be installed for file systems in NTFS format. I don't think it makes much sense for NTFS to move disk partitions (but I have a removable hard disk and one partition is ntfs) because NTFS is not writable; so use fat or fat32

If your machine has 1394 interface, if you want to buy a storage device with large capacity, it is recommended to buy a box with 1394 interface. USB does not support writing large files, no matter what file system it is (in fact, I have tried it); another 1394 interface hard disk can be stably loaded during system startup.

Plug and play, system automatically mount removable storage device

1. First make sure that the following services are turned on

[root@localhost beinan] # chkconfig-- list | grep Fedora HALdaemon

Fedora HALdaemon 0: enable 1: enable 2: enable 3: enable 4: enable 5: enable 6: enable

[root@localhost beinan] # chkconfig-- list | grep messagebus

Messagebus 0: enable 1: enable 2: enable 3: enable 4: enable 5: enable 6: close

If it is not enabled in 3 and 5 modes, you need to open the

[root@localhost beinan] # chkconfig-- level 0123456 Fedora HALdaemon on

[root@localhost beinan] # chkconfig-- level 0123456 messagebus on

Open all patterns; check to see if the service we mentioned is running in all modes; please use the chkconfig-- list mentioned above | grep server name

If after doing so, the services we mentioned will automatically run in all modes; there is no need for us to interfere artificially, but sometimes we have to turn them on and off ourselves for debugging; see the next section

2. Most of the services running in standalone mode are in the / etc/init.d directory

Usage:

/ etc/initrd server start | stop | status | restart | condrestart

For example:

For example, if we want to start the Fedora HALdaemon server, we will:

[root@localhost beinan] # / etc/init.d/ HALdaemon start

Start the Fedora HAL daemon: [OK]

[root@localhost beinan] # / etc/init.d/ HALdaemon restart

Shutting down the Fedora HAL daemon: [OK]

Start the Fedora HAL daemon: [OK]

[root@localhost beinan] # / etc/init.d/ HALdaemon stop

Shutting down the Fedora HAL daemon: [OK]

[root@localhost beinan] # / etc/init.d/ HALdaemon status

Fedora HALd has stopped

This beginner knows; start starts; restart restarts; stop stops; status status

The three servers we mentioned in this article are all in the / etc/init.d directory

3. in fact, if we can get the above steps done, most of the mobile storage devices are plug and play, and they are also mounted automatically.

Although the system plug and play, but the permissions may not meet our needs; in addition, if the text is stored in the fat and ntfs file systems, the Chinese support for file names is not very friendly, so solve.

After reading the above, have you mastered how to understand the Fedora HAL server? If you want to learn more skills or want to know more about it, you are welcome to follow the industry information channel, thank you for reading!

Welcome to subscribe "Shulou Technology Information " to get latest news, interesting things and hot topics in the IT industry, and controls the hottest and latest Internet news, technology news and IT industry trends.

Views: 0

*The comments in the above article only represent the author's personal views and do not represent the views and positions of this website. If you have more insights, please feel free to contribute and share.

Share To

Servers

Wechat

© 2024 shulou.com SLNews company. All rights reserved.

12
Report